Fragipan (Pedology 🟤)

A fragipan is a diagnostic horizon in USDA soil taxonomy. They are altered subsurface soil layers that restrict water flow and root penetration. Fragipans are similar to a duripan in how they affect land-use limitations. In soil descriptions, they are commonly denoted by a […]

Andosol (Pedology 🟤)

Andosols are soils found in volcanic areas formed in volcanic tephra. In some cases Andosols can also be found outside active volcanic areas. Andosols cover an estimated 1–2% of Earth's ice-free land surface. Andosols are a Reference Soil Group of the World Reference Base […]

Hilo (soil) (Pedology 🟤)

Hilo soil is the official state soil of the state of Hawaii. These soils cover about 21,000 acres and are considered prime agricultural land. The Hawaiian definition of the word “Hilo” is “first night after the new moon.” Also, the word is the Polynesian term for […]

Sapric (Pedology 🟤)

A sapric is a subtype of a histosol wherein virtually all of the organic material has undergone sufficient decomposition to prevent the identification of plant parts and even fecal matter. Muck is a sapric soil that is naturally waterlogged or is artificially drained […]

Charlottetown (soil series) (Pedology 🟤)

Charlottetown soil series is the name given to a deep fine sandy loam soil which has developed under forest vegetation on glacial till. This series occurs only on Prince Edward Island, where it is widespread and so […]

Pedosphere (Pedology 🟤)

The pedosphere 'ground, earth' and σφαῖρα 'sphere') is the outermost layer of the Earth that is composed of soil and subject to soil formation processes. It exists at the interface of the lithosphere, atmosphere, hydrosphere and biosphere. The pedosphere is the skin of […]

Imogolite (Pedology 🟤)

Imogolite is an aluminium silicate clay mineral with the chemical formula Al2SiO34. It occurs in soils formed from volcanic ash and was first described in 1962 for an occurrence in Uemura, Kumamoto prefecture, Kyushu Region, Japan. Its […]

Plinthosol (Pedology 🟤)

Plinthosols are a reference soil group in the World Reference Base for Soil Resources, developed by the Food and Agriculture Organization. They are characterized by the presence of plinthite, petroplinthite, or pisoliths—concretions formed through pedogenic processes […]

Gypsisol (Pedology 🟤)

Gypsisols in the World Reference Base for Soil Resources are soils with substantial secondary accumulation of gypsum. They are found in the driest parts of the arid climate zone. In the USDA soil taxonomy they are classified as […]
